Output 3db9141c06cf177ca44e0a92e1878635b2c273f40c7a38d6a4fa694ebe3a4948:0

value
38850
script pubkey
OP_0 OP_PUSHBYTES_20 ebabb04a8180e0ccfdce63151486fabf80a880c3
address
bc1qaw4mqj5psrsvelwwvv23fph6h7q23qxrwzsltr
transaction
3db9141c06cf177ca44e0a92e1878635b2c273f40c7a38d6a4fa694ebe3a4948
spent
true